Announcement
Regarding Investment in NXTGrid Compute Power Inc.
On
June 23, 2026, the Company announced that it had entered into a non-binding letter of intent to acquire a five percent (5%) equity interest
in NXTGrid Compute Power Inc. (“NXTGrid”) for total consideration of US$15 million. NXTGrid is a developer of powered land
for artificial intelligence, high-performance computing, and other high-density compute workloads, securing and owning sites with committed
power ahead of demand. NXTGrid expects to own and energize sites in Bathurst, Birtle, and Medicine Hat, representing approximately 65
MW of first-phase capacity targeted to be powered before the end of 2026. The investment is the Company’s second cornerstone position
in artificial intelligence and high-performance computing (“AI/HPC”) infrastructure, following the Company’s previously
announced US$15 million cornerstone investment in the BlueFlare group. A copy of the press release is filed as Exhibit 99.1 to this Form
6-K.
Announcement
Regarding Right of First Offer for Project-Level Funding
On
June 18, 2026, the Company announced that, in connection with the previously disclosed non-binding letter of intent to subscribe for
a 5% equity interest in BlueFlare Group Holdings Inc. (“BlueFlare”), it expects to be granted a non-exclusive right of first
offer (the “Right of First Offer”) to provide project-level funding for behind-the-meter (“BTM”) data centre
sites developed under BlueFlare’s distributed Alberta program. The Right of First Offer is expected to be granted under a contemplated
master letter of intent between BlueFlare and Bloc3 Energy LLC, in partnership with ZAJA LLC, and is intended to give ROMA the first
opportunity to offer site-level financing for each BTM data centre advanced under the program — a distributed portfolio of facilities
ranging from approximately 1 MW to 10 MW each, targeting up to 500 MW of aggregate capacity over a multi-year period. A copy of the press
release is filed as Exhibit 99.2 to this Form 6-K.

Hong
Kong — June 23, 2026 — ROMA Green Finance Limited (Nasdaq: ROMA) (“ROMA” or the “Company”) today
announced that it has entered into a non-binding letter of intent to acquire a five percent (5%) equity interest in NXTGrid Compute Power
Inc. (“NXTGrid”) for total consideration of US$15 million. The investment is ROMA’s second cornerstone position in
artificial intelligence and high-performance computing (“AI/HPC”) infrastructure, following the Company’s previously
announced US$15 million cornerstone investment in the BlueFlare group. Together, these positions form the foundation of a deliberate,
capital-disciplined program to build direct exposure to owned, energized compute infrastructure.
ROMA’s
thesis is straightforward: the binding constraint on the AI buildout is not chips or demand, but available power and time-to-energization.
NXTGrid is purpose-built for that constraint. As a developer of powered land, NXTGrid secures and owns sites with committed power ahead
of demand — converting them into energization-ready capacity that can host high-performance computing far faster than conventional,
grid-queue-dependent development.
NXTGrid
expects to own and energize sites in Bathurst, Birtle, and Medicine Hat, representing approximately 65 megawatts (MW) of first-phase
capacity targeted to be powered before the end of 2026 — a concrete, near-term milestone rather than a long-dated ambition. NXTGrid
intends for this initial phase to anchor a broader portfolio of distributed, owned powered-land sites across Canada.
The
NXTGrid position complements ROMA’s investment in the BlueFlare group and advances the Company’s stated strategy of allocating
capital toward powered land, behind-the-meter generation, and high-density compute assets positioned to serve accelerating AI/HPC demand.
ROMA intends to pursue this program on a staged, disciplined basis, prioritizing cornerstone positions in scarce, deployable infrastructure.

Roma
Green Finance to Receive Right of First Offer to Provide Project-Level Funding for Up to 500 Megawatts of Distributed Behind-the-Meter
Data Centre Capacity in Alberta, Canada
Under
a Contemplated Master LOI Between BlueFlare and Bloc3 Energy LLC, in Partnership with ZAJA LLC, ROMA Would Be Granted a Non-Exclusive
Right of First Offer on Site-Level Financing Across a Portfolio of 1- to 10-MW BTM Data Centres Targeting Up to 500 MW in Alberta
HONG
KONG, June 18,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Roma Green Finance Limited (Nasdaq: ROMA) (“ROMA” or the “Company”),
an environmental, social and governance (“ESG”), sustainability and climate-change advisory company, today announced that,
in connection with its previously disclosed non-binding letter of intent to subscribe for a 5% equity interest in BlueFlare Group Holdings
Inc. (“BlueFlare”), it expects to be granted a non-exclusive right of first offer (the “Right of First Offer”)
to provide project-level funding for the behind-the-meter (“BTM”) data centre sites developed under BlueFlare’s distributed
Alberta program. The Right of First Offer is expected to be granted under a contemplated master letter of intent (the “Master LOI”)
between BlueFlare and Bloc3 Energy LLC (“Bloc3 Energy”), in partnership with ZAJA LLC (“ZAJA”).
The
Right of First Offer is intended to give ROMA the first opportunity to offer site-level financing for each BTM data centre advanced under
the program — a distributed portfolio of facilities ranging from approximately 1 MW to 10 MW each, targeting up to 500 megawatts
(“MW”) of aggregate capacity over a multi-year period. The Right of First Offer would not be an exclusive arrangement; where
ROMA does not offer financing, or the parties do not agree on terms, the sponsors would remain free to pursue alternative project-level
capital. The Company believes the arrangement would nonetheless provide ROMA with early, recurring access to a pipeline of discrete,
modular project-financing opportunities, aligned with the phased manner in which capacity is expected to come online.
BlueFlare
and Bloc3 Energy are advancing toward the Master LOI to jointly develop up to 500 MW of distributed BTM data centres across Alberta,
Canada, configured as a portfolio of individual sites ranging from approximately 1 MW to 10 MW each. ZAJA, a data centre advisory and
consulting firm, is partnered with Bloc3 Energy in connection with the program. The program is designed to co-locate compute load directly
behind natural-gas generation in the province, reducing reliance on grid interconnection timelines and positioning the parties to serve
growing demand for scalable artificial intelligence (“AI”) and high-performance computing (“HPC”) infrastructure.
BlueFlare
is an Alberta-incorporated, vertically integrated BTM gas-to-power and AI/HPC platform. Its distributed, modular model — deploying
capacity in 1 MW to 10 MW increments across multiple sites rather than as a single large campus — is designed to scale in line
with tenant demand, gas availability and engineering studies, while spreading development across the Alberta corridor. Initial sites
would be advanced first, with additional capacity phased in over time as power supply, tenant commitments, financing and required approvals
are secured. Development of the full 500 MW of contemplated capacity would occur over a multi-year period and remains subject to numerous
conditions.

ROMA
Green Finance to Invest US$15 Million in BlueFlare Group Holdings Inc., Owner of BlueFlare Energy Solutions, Targeting the Underserved
Sub-10 MW Segment of a Data-Center Buildout Forecast to Exceed US$3 Trillion This Decade
Cornerstone
equity investment is ROMA’s first under its newly established behind-the-meter AI/HPC infrastructure vertical; BlueFlare Group
Holdings Inc. is the parent of BlueFlare Energy Solutions Inc., whose pipeline includes a previously announced 10 MW high-performance
computing site for AVAX One and a roadmap of micro-scale (<10 MW) distributed data centers across Western Canada.
ROMA,
Hong Kong, and CALGARY, Alberta, Canada, June 15,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— ROMA Green Finance Limited (Nasdaq: ROMA) (“ROMA”
or the “Company”) today announced that it has entered into a non-binding letter of intent to subscribe for a 5% equity interest
in BlueFlare Group Holdings Inc. (“BlueFlare” or the “BlueFlare Group”) for total consideration of US$15 million.
BlueFlare Group Holdings Inc. is the parent company and sole owner of BlueFlare Energy Solutions Inc. (“BFE Solutions”) and
its affiliated operating subsidiaries. The proposed investment is the first under the dedicated AI/HPC infrastructure investment vertical
that ROMA established on June 12, 2026, and represents the Company’s first direct equity position in a behind-the-meter compute
infrastructure platform. ROMA’s capital would be subscribed at the BlueFlare Group holding-company level and, on closing, will
contribute to BFE Solutions, the group’s principal operating subsidiary, to fund its buildout. The proposed investment is non-binding
and remains subject to the satisfactory completion of due diligence and the negotiation and execution of definitive agreements; there
can be no assurance that the transaction will be completed on the terms described, or at all.
ROMA’s
investment is timed to accelerating demand for AI/HPC capacity. Independent industry forecasts project that global data-center power
capacity could roughly double to approximately 200 gigawatts by 2030 and that cumulative investment in data-center infrastructure could
exceed US$3 trillion over the coming decade. ROMA believes the most acute constraint in this buildout is not demand but available power
and time-to-energization — particularly in the sub-10 megawatt segment that BlueFlare targets and that conventional, grid-dependent
development underserves.
BlueFlare
is an Alberta-based developer of behind-the-meter (“BTM”) power generation and distributed compute infrastructure. The company
designs, builds, and manages on-site natural gas generation paired with high-density computing facilities, enabling AI and HPC workloads
to be energized on timelines that grid-connected projects cannot match. BlueFlare operates through its subsidiaries BFE Solutions, BFE
Resources, and BFE Equipment. Its leadership team includes Chief Executive Officer Landon Ruszkowski, Chief Financial Officer Walter
Mello, Chief Technology Officer Noah Cramer, and Vice President of Operations Pierce McWilliams.
ROMA’s
capital is intended to support BlueFlare’s project pipeline. BlueFlare has a previously announced contract — currently pending
finalization of definitive agreements — to develop a 10 MW HPC site for AVAX One Technology. BlueFlare also plans to develop a
portfolio of micro-scale, distributed data centers, each below 10 MW, sited at or near stranded and underutilized natural gas resources
across Western Canada.

ROMA
Green Finance Establishes Dedicated Artificial Intelligence and High-Performance Computing Infrastructure Investment Vertical
New
vertical extends ROMA’s sustainable-finance mandate into energy-efficient, behind-the-meter-powered digital infrastructure; Company
is evaluating a pipeline of distributed, sub-50 MW AI/HPC investment opportunities, subject to diligence, definitive documentation, and
board approval.
ROMA,
HONG KONG, June 12,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— ROMA Green Finance Limited (Nasdaq: ROMA) (“ROMA” or the “Company”)
today announced the establishment of a dedicated investment vertical focused on Artificial Intelligence and High-Performance Computing
(AI/HPC) infrastructure. The vertical extends the Company’s sustainable-finance and ESG advisory mandate into low-carbon, energy-efficient
digital infrastructure.
The
vertical targets distributed, sub-50 MW compute assets paired with on-site behind-the-meter (BTM) power generation in low-cost energy
jurisdictions. ROMA believes this approach is differentiated from large-scale hyperscale development and is defensible on ESG grounds
through improved energy efficiency, reduced grid dependence, and disciplined, partnership-led capital deployment.
